With Regal, Unlimited is tied to Regal Crown Club. Every $1 spent on anything except gift cards gets you 100 points (including subscription fees). Free popcorn is 6000 points; soft drink is 7000 points; ticket is 18000 points. You might think that that’s a lot — and it is, but Regal has point bonuses ALL THE TIME. It's made so much better by how stiff these guys used to work with each other. 15:50-ish where Finlay whacks Regal in the face is one of the most legit painful looking punches I've ever seen in wrestling.If the IMAX and RPX are at the same theater then the IMAX will be the larger screen. If it’s an older RPX, the IMAX probably has better sound as the RPX theaters were 5.1 or 7.1 audio at most locations until 2019; if it’s from the past two years or so, the RPX is probably better as it may have Dolby Atmos.

When you factor in the rewards programs, AMC is better for the movies (3 per week and premium included) compared to Cinemark (1 credit per month, premium additional fees) but Cinemark has a … claiming exempt for one paycheck Theatrical 70mm is NOT IMAX 70mm. Theatrical 70mm runs the film vertically. The entire Oppenheimer print will be in 2.20:1. IMAX 70mm runs the film horizontally, with frames that are almost 3.5x as big as frames on theatrical 70mm prints. The Oppenheimer print will switch between 1.43:1 (IMAX scenes) and 2.20:1 (Panavision scenes).In June 2018, AMC launched its own monthly movie subscription program as a direct competitive move against the popular cinema startup, MoviePass.
